Q: Is 1,738,023 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 1,738,023 is a composite number.

Why is 1,738,023 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 1,738,023 can be evenly divided by 1 3 7 21 82,763 248,289 579,341 and 1,738,023, with no remainder.

Since 1,738,023 cannot be divided by just 1 and 1,738,023, it is a composite number.
